New support group for lung cancer patients at Botsford Cancer Center to feature guest speaker on cooking and nutrition for chemotherapy patients

2013 Hour Detroit Top Doc David Sternberg, MD, a minimally invasive thoracic surgeon and the newest member of Botsford Cancer Center's lung cancer team, leads a new informal support group for lung cancer patients.

The next meeting will be 7-8:30 p.m., Monday, November 18, in Suite 230 of the Botsford Cancer Center. Guest speaker Denise Cykiert, a registered dietitian, will talk about cooking and nutrition for chemotherapy patients. Meetings are held every month on the third Monday in this space. Open to anyone living with lung cancer. One need not be a Botsford patient to attend. Patients and their loved ones benefit by meeting others who share their lung cancer journey. Cost: FREE. Location: 27900 Grand River Avenue, Farmington Hills, MI 48336. For more information, call 248-471-8120.
